      abstract     = {This paper presents a review of 32 Life Cycle Assessment
                      studies on Power-to-X. Due to their multiplicity, different
                      Power-to-X chains are compared and influencing factors on
                      environmental impacts are identified. Besides technological
                      specifications, methodological choices of the publications
                      are assessed. The majority of studies consider Power-to-Gas
                      or Power-to-Transport. Additionally, six publications assess
                      Power-to-Power, Power-to-Liquids or Power-to-Chemicals.
                      Climate change is the most analyzed environmental impact
                      category. Further impacts are assessed in 14 publications.
                      The electricity source and the methodological concept of
                      carbon dioxide consideration are crucial drivers of
                      environmental impacts. The review reveals a lack of
                      transparency on technological as well as on methodological
                      level. Specifications like the multi-functionality approach
                      used or in case of Power-to-Transport chains the life time
                      mileage of vehicles are missing in most publications and
                      hinder their comparability.},
